FEATURED GUEST CHEF

PYET DESPAIN

This year, we are delighted to welcome acclaimed Chef Pyet DeSpain—an award-winning culinary talent and proud member of the Prairie Band Potawatomi Nation—as our Featured Guest Chef. Among her many accomplishments, Chef DeSpain made history as the first winner of Gordon Ramsay’s Next Level Chef on FOX. Specializing in Indigenous Fusion Cuisine, she skillfully blends her Native American and Mexican roots in the kitchen.

Beyond the kitchen, she is a passionate activist for food sovereignty and Indigenous foodways, advocating for the preservation, accessibility, and revitalization of traditional foods within Native communities. Through her work, she educates and inspires others to embrace sustainable, ancestral food practices.
